Iris De Brito - Creative Director - Salsa/ Kizomba/ Afro Fusion/ Rumba Teacher
Trained at The London Studio Center and with the late
William Louther Dance Theatre, Iris is a very diverse dancer/singer/choreographer.
Film and other credits include:” Evita”, “Robin Williams an audience
with..”,”The Des O’Connor show”,”TOP”,”CD-UK”,”GMTV” with Henrique Iglesias.
Iris Has worked as a Salsa coach in “Strictly Dance Fever BBC.
In the last few years Iris has dedicated her career to Latin dance being 2X Salsa Champion( Open World & UK), performing and teaching in the UK and abroad and holds a Lifetime achievement award for her contribution to Salsa in the UK. More recently she has Choreographed and directed “El Barrio” a theatre production with Song, Salsa and Live percussion, which completely sold out.
Iris is also the one who started Kizomba in the UK and together with a team of teachers that she has helped train, she founded her School Studio Afro-Latino which promotes Kizomba and other Afro-Latin Rhythms like Rumba and Afro-Cuban Dance.

Sika Tro - Business Development & Kizomba / SalsaTeacher
Sika was born in France from a Beninese father and a Polish mother.She'd
been practicing Cuban Salsa for 5 years when she fell in love with the
sensuality and the footwork of Kizomba Dance.
Attracted by England, she decides to move to London in 2007 where she litterally falls in love with Kizomba. After only a few months of practice, she reaches the finals of the 2009 UK eliminations to AfricaDancar! She then joined Studio Afro Latino as a Salsa & Kizomba teacher.
Her duet ‘African Tango’ was showed for the first time @ BATUKE! in 2010 and more recently invited to the Salsa Kingdom in Liverpool and 'El Grande' in London. She has also taught and performed at The London Cuban Congress 2011.
With a business background ranging from Managing a consulting firm for employers rights, business accounting and staff management, Sika has a proven business record. These transferable skills allow her to pursue her first love: Dance.

Nuno Campos - Afro Fusion/ Kizomba/Pilates/Salsa
Nuno was born in Lisbon, Portugal and started dancing at the age of 17.
He trained at the London Studio Centre where graduated with distinction in Contemporary dance, in 2000. He has received several awards and scholarships in contemporary dance, and has worked with choreographers such as Darshan Singh Buller and Rafael Bonachela.Nuno has also worked with the Henri Oguike Dance Company as a dancer and later (2005) also as a Rehearsal Director.
He has also danced for Leona Lewis as well as television work such as BBC “Strickly Come dancing”, and assisting Henri Oguike on “So you think you can dance”.Nuno has also dedicated a lot of his time teaching Pilates, which he excels.As a teacher he teaches in leading schools such as London Studio Centre, London Contemporary Dance School and The Laban Centre, and most recently joined Body work company and English National Ballet School.
His dedication to dance makes him search in many fields and has been involved in other types of dancing such as Flamenco, Cape Verdian dance and music, Salsa and the now Kizomba.

Luciano "Kimbundo" - Capoeira Teacher
Born in Angola.Luciano is an avid and dedicated capoeirista.
His discipline has made him an amazing athlete and interpreter. He loves to teach and promote his culture to the world. He works with Studio Afro Latino in various projects and performed at BATUKE 2010 as part of Iris De Brito production "Diaspora Songs".
The style of Capoeira he dedicates to is the Angolan Style and he also plays the Ungo ( Berimbau in Brasil) and sings. Luciano has recently started exploring more traditional rhythms and collaborating with KambaSemba, an acoustic Band lead by Ney Corte Real.
